What is Dynamic Web TWAIN?

Dynamic Web TWAIN is a software development kit (SDK) that enables web developers to integrate scanning and document capture capabilities into their web applications. The technology uses a combination of JavaScript, HTML5, and TWAIN protocol to communicate with imaging devices. This allows users to scan documents and upload them directly to a web server or a cloud-based storage service.

What is Dynamic Web TWAIN?

Dynamic Web TWAIN is a software component developed by Dynamsoft, a leading provider of software development kits (SDKs) for document imaging and barcode recognition. It allows developers to integrate TWAIN-compatible devices, such as scanners and cameras, into web applications, enabling users to acquire images and documents directly from the web interface. Dynamic Web TWAIN supports various programming languages, including JavaScript, ASP.NET, and PHP, making it a versatile solution for web developers.

Risks Associated with Using Cracked Dynamic Web TWAIN

  1. Security Risks: Cracked software often contains malware, viruses, or backdoors that can compromise the security of your system, data, and network. By using cracked Dynamic Web TWAIN, you expose your application and users to potential attacks, data breaches, and other malicious activities.
  2. Lack of Support and Updates: Legitimate software vendors, like Dynamsoft, provide regular updates, bug fixes, and technical support to ensure their products remain stable and secure. Cracked software, on the other hand, often lacks access to these essential services, leaving you to troubleshoot issues on your own.
  3. Compatibility Issues: Cracked Dynamic Web TWAIN may not be compatible with the latest browsers, operating systems, or TWAIN devices, leading to unpredictable behavior, errors, or crashes. This can result in a poor user experience, decreased productivity, and wasted resources.
  4. Licensing and Compliance Risks: Using cracked software can lead to licensing and compliance issues, potentially resulting in fines, penalties, or even lawsuits. Software vendors, like Dynamsoft, take intellectual property protection seriously and may pursue legal action against individuals or organizations using cracked software.
  5. Performance and Reliability Issues: Cracked Dynamic Web TWAIN may not undergo rigorous testing, which can lead to performance and reliability issues. This can cause your web application to malfunction, freeze, or crash, ultimately affecting user satisfaction and your reputation.

Introduction to Dynamic Web TWAIN

Dynamic Web TWAIN is a software development kit (SDK) that enables web developers to create web applications that can interact with scanners, cameras, and other TWAIN-compliant devices. TWAIN (Technology Without An Interesting Name) is a standard protocol for communication between applications and imaging devices.

Key Features of Dynamic Web TWAIN

  1. Browser-based scanning and imaging: Dynamic Web TWAIN allows web applications to access and control TWAIN devices, enabling users to scan documents, capture images, and upload them to web servers.
  2. Cross-platform compatibility: The SDK supports multiple browsers, including Google Chrome, Mozilla Firefox, Microsoft Edge, and Internet Explorer, on various operating systems, such as Windows, macOS, and Linux.
  3. JavaScript API: Dynamic Web TWAIN provides a comprehensive JavaScript API that allows developers to easily integrate TWAIN device functionality into their web applications.
  4. Support for multiple TWAIN devices: The SDK can handle multiple TWAIN devices, including scanners, cameras, and other imaging devices.
